Additional Information: | 2018 - Two-story vernacular house with stone cladding and steep side gale roof with central shed dormer. Off center entrance with replacement porch. Modern two-car garage attached on side elevation. Martin Loftsgordon House, father of Wallace Loftsgordon, together they developed the Springhaven subdivision where their houses are located. |
